Topic: AddressPin autocomplete widget. Current state: suggestions come from the internal GeoTrellis index with a 150ms debounce; fallback to manual entry triggers after two failed lookups. Issues raised: stale suggestions for newly added districts, and the keyboard navigation bug on the suggestion dropdown. Agreed: contractor will take the dropdown fix first, then the index refresh cadence. Acceptance criteria will be attached to the ticket. All questions and review requests go to the component owner named below.

signatory, yajeg-baguf: Oliwyn Drudor Wenius

## Runbook: Report sort stability

The Ledgerloom report builder previously used an unstable sort, so rows with equal keys reordered between runs and confused downstream diffs. We now force a stable merge sort with a tiebreaker column. Flagging for the weekly sync since memory use rose slightly. Current settings for the sort stage follow.

config for tagaf-bawif:
[norok]
host = norok.ordinworks.local
user = norok_svc
database = norok_prod

Handover: ChipGate reader service. Firmware v3 readers occasionally double-report finish times; dedup logic lives in the ingest worker — don't remove it. Calibration must run before every race weekend. Logs rotate daily; keep two weeks. Deployment steps, reader configs, and known quirks are documented on the internal page below.

dashboard of yahaf-kawep = https://grafana.nelvrocorp.internal/spaces/projects/spaces/364313bfe15e

## FeedCheck Validator: Restart Procedure

If the Brambleworth podcast feed validator stops processing, first check the ingest queue depth on the Quillcast dashboard. Depths above 500 usually mean a malformed RSS item is stuck; requeue it with the skip flag. Restart the validator pod only after the queue drains. Full escalation steps and queue commands are documented on the internal page below.

wiki page, kahog-hahig: https://vault.zemvargrid.internal/display/deploy/repo/settings/merge_requests/job/settings/6f3b933774dbc5320a4daa18